HIGH SCHOOL
Attended G. Ray Bodley High School • three-sport athlete • four-year starter at center midfield for head coach George Beckwith in soccer • team captain • two-time member of All-CNY team and a four-time all-conference player • had 21 goals and 21 assists in career • two-year starting point guard in basketball for head coach Derek Lyons • two-time all-league selection • team captain • member of track & field team and ran sprints for head coach Gary Lagrou • state qualifier in 100m and 200m sprint events • suffered injury during senior year of women’s soccer season that forced her to miss part of the year and all of basketball season • National Honor Society member • H.O.P.E Club member • played for WNY Flash and NYW ODP Club teams • both teams won regional titles and ODP team was ranked No. 3 nationally • named to ODP All-Region team • WNY Flash won five state cups • 2015 Disney Showcase TopDrawer Soccer Day Top 11 selection.
